Aceraceae

A family of 2 genera and some 150 species of usually deciduous trees or large shrubs from temperate regions of the Northern Hemisphere.  Several species are economically important as the source of timber or of Maple Syrup.  [FNSW].  Represented in the Hortus by a small number of ornamental species plus the Sugar Maple.
